Agros International

Founded in 1984, Agros International is a faith-based nonprofit organization that breaks the cycle of poverty for farming families in rural Central America through economic and social development. Agros creates paths from poverty to prosperity by advancing opportunities for land ownership, market-led agriculture, financial empowerment, and health and well-being. Over the past 34 years Agros has partnered with 43 rural communities in Guatemala, El Salvador, Nicaragua, Honduras, and Mexico, impacting the lives of over 10,000 people.
